PQ 238

238. Deputy John Halligan asked the Minister for Health his plans to appoint a board to deal with the registration of podiatry and chiropody professionals under the umbrella of CORU; his views on the fact that professionals working in this sector wish to have it brought into line with other health care professions;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[4972/17]
